      More than 150 copper discs were found in a weapons cache near Baquba yesterday. The copper discs are a vital component to the explosively formed penetrators that have been used to attack coalition forces due to their capability to penetrate uparmored vehicles. While other munitions found in the cache were made in Iran, there are no tell-tale markings to the origins of the lethal discs....

      Steel plates used when manufactoring explosively formed penetrators, a form of improvised explosive device that uses molten copper to penetrate armor, were uncoverd in a weapons cache near Baquba yesterday....
